A partially magnetized pavement is placed above a transmitter coil for improved efficiency of electric vehicles charging through wireless power transfer. The partially magnetized pavement includes a non-magnetized pavement portion positioned vertically above the transmitter coil and a magnetized pavement portion positioned vertically above a first area surrounded by the inner dimension of the transmitter coil and a second area outside the outer dimension of the transmitter coil. In some cases, the partially magnetized pavement further includes a transmitter coil having the inner dimension and the outer dimension and a capacitor electrically coupled to the transmitter coil to form a resistor-inductor-capacitor circuit at a system level. In some cases, a plurality of electric vehicle charging units are positioned in a center of a lane in a roadway and separated from one another by a predetermined distance along a direction of the lane in the roadway.
